IMG 1010 - Creating a Logical IMG

Before adding and configuring a Physical IMG, a logical IMG must be created. From there, Physical IMG's can be added.

Physical IMG's in the same Logical IMG do not have to be co-located.

Physical IMG's do not have to be in the same Logical IMG unless you are doing SS7 signaling and they are controlled by the same SS7 stack.

Procedure:

  1. Right-click IMG EMS and select New Logical IMG.

    The Logical IMG pane appears  

  1. In the Name field, enter a name for the Logical IMG.

  2. Right-click the Logical IMG entry and select Commit.
